Fabrinet shares rise 5.07% intraday as hammer chart pattern and rising earnings estimates signal potential reversal.

Fabrinet (FN) surged 5.07% intraday after forming a bullish hammer chart pattern, signaling potential trend reversal amid a recent 8.1% four-week decline. The pattern, characterized by a long lower wick and small body, suggests bears lost control as buying interest emerged near support levels. This technical indicator was reinforced by positive fundamentals, including a 9.8% rise in 30-day consensus earnings estimate revisions and a Zacks Rank #2 (Buy), indicating strong analyst optimism about the company’s earnings prospects. These factors collectively fueled short-term optimism, driving the intraday rally.
